Default noob timing belt question ?

sup guys, sorry bout the noob question ...

recently, ive been hearing constant belt noises from the front left side of my 00 si
is this the timing belt ? i have 88k miles on it
or could it be some other belt making this noise ? like an alternator belt ?

im strapped for funds, so im not going to be able to fix this for at least a month
so i was wondering if it was okay to drive like this for a while

it seems the noise is worse in the cold/wet weather
i could be wrong though

Default Re: noob timing belt question ? (killaj12)

take some wd40 spray the drive belts lightly and see if it changes. if it does, you just have glazed belts. or better yet, if you have the know how, take the belts off one by one and see where the noise changes. if the noise stays even with the three belts off, it may be the timing belt.

Default Re: noob timing belt question ? (killaj12)

u said on the left side, is that u standing in fornt of the car or in the drivers seat? the timming belt is on the right side if the car. at 88k u need to change the t-belt anyways. and dont for get to change the water pump as well. save your self some trouble...
